隨著物聯網技術在水產養殖領域的深度應用,構建一個穩定、可靠、高效的智能養殖系統已成為行業發展的核心需求。系統運行的穩定性直接關系到水質監測的準確性、設備控制的及時性以及整體養殖效益。因此,從技術研發與系統設計層面著手,全面提升物聯網水產養殖系統的穩定性至關重要。
一、 硬件層面的穩定性加固
硬件是物聯網系統的物理基礎,其穩定性是首要保障。
- 傳感器選型與防護:針對水產養殖環境高溫、高濕、腐蝕性強的特點,應選用工業級或具備相應防護等級(如IP68)的傳感器。對關鍵水質參數(如溶解氧、pH值、氨氮)的監測,應采用高精度、低漂移的傳感器,并定期進行校準與維護。為傳感器加裝防護外殼,防止物理損壞和生物附著。
- 設備供電與通信冗余設計:養殖場往往地處偏遠,供電與網絡條件可能不穩定。系統應支持太陽能-電池互補供電、UPS備用電源等方案,確保關鍵節點不間斷運行。在通信方面,采用有線(如RS485、以太網)與無線(如LoRa、4G/5G、NB-IoT)混合組網模式,在主通信鏈路中斷時能自動切換至備用鏈路,保障數據上傳與指令下達的通道暢通。
- 邊緣計算節點部署:在養殖場本地部署邊緣計算網關或控制器,使其具備一定的數據緩存、預處理和本地邏輯控制能力。當網絡中斷時,邊緣節點可依據預設規則自動控制增氧機、投餌機等設備,并在網絡恢復后同步數據,避免因云端失聯導致系統癱瘓。
二、 軟件與平臺層面的穩定性優化
軟件是系統的“大腦”,其健壯性決定了系統的智能水平與容錯能力。
- 分層架構與微服務設計:采用云、邊、端協同的分層架構,將功能解耦。云端平臺采用微服務架構,各個服務(如設備管理、數據存儲、告警分析)獨立部署、伸縮和容錯,避免單點故障導致整個平臺不可用。
- 數據協議標準化與容錯處理:制定統一、簡潔的設備接入與數據上報協議(如MQTT、CoAP),并在設備端和平臺端增加數據校驗、重傳機制。平臺服務應具備處理異常數據、重復數據、延遲數據的能力,避免臟數據引發系統邏輯錯誤。
- 智能告警與預測性維護:超越簡單的閾值告警,利用歷史數據與機器學習算法,建立關鍵設備(如水泵、增氧機)的運行狀態模型,實現故障預測。當監測到設備效率下降或參數異常趨勢時,提前預警,變被動維修為主動維護,極大降低突發故障風險。
- 冗余備份與災備機制:對云端平臺的核心數據與服務進行定期備份,并建立同城或異地災備中心。確保在極端情況下能快速恢復業務,保證數據安全與系統服務的連續性。
三、 研發與運維的關鍵方向
為確保系統在全生命周期內的穩定,研發與運維需緊密配合。
- 仿真測試與實地驗證:在研發階段,需構建涵蓋各種惡劣環境(網絡抖動、電源波動、傳感器故障)的仿真測試平臺,對系統進行壓力、疲勞和故障注入測試。所有關鍵技術必須經過長期、大規模的實地養殖場景驗證,才能批量推廣。
- 遠程運維與OTA升級:建立完善的遠程監控與運維平臺,使技術人員能實時掌握所有現場系統的健康狀態。支持設備與網關的固件空中升級(OTA),能夠遠程修復漏洞、優化算法、增加功能,無需人工到場,極大提升運維效率和系統可持續演進能力。
- 安全性貫穿始終:穩定性與安全性密不可分。研發中需從硬件安全模塊、通信加密、身份認證、訪問控制等多個層面構建安全體系,防止惡意攻擊導致系統失控或數據泄露,這是系統穩定運行的安全基石。
提升物聯網水產養殖系統的穩定性是一項系統工程,需要從堅固的硬件基礎、健壯的軟件平臺到科學的研發運維體系進行全方位、多層次的設計與優化。通過持續的技術研發與迭代,構建具備高可用性、高可靠性和自愈能力的智能養殖系統,方能真正賦能現代水產養殖,實現降本增效與產業升級的宏偉目標。